If you want a crochet bag that is super stylish and full of personality, the layered color crochet bag with spike stitch might be the perfect choice for you. In this article, we’ll show you step-by-step how to create an amazing and colorful bag, with the spike stitch.

Necessary materials:

Crochet yarn in different colors
Crochet hook compatible with the chosen yarn
Scissors
tapestry needle
Purse strap (optional)
Step 1: Make the base of the bag

To start the bag, make the base using the magic ring technique. Then make 12 double crochets inside the magic ring and close the ring with a slip stitch. On the second row, make 2 double crochets in each base stitch. On the third row, make 2 double crochets in the first stitch, 1 double crochet in the second stitch and repeat this sequence until the end of the row.

Continue making increases in this way until the base of the bag is the desired size. Remember to always close the row with a single slip stitch.

Step 2: Make the color layers

Now it’s time to start adding color layers. For this, you need to choose the colors you want to use in your bag and crochet a piece with each color.

Start by making the first layer of color. To do this, attach the end of the thread to the first chain at the base of the bag and make a single crochet in each base point of the previous row. At the end of the row, change to the next color and chain up. Repeat this process for all the colors you want to use.

Continue making single crochet rows in each color until the bag is the desired size. Remember to always close the row with a single slip stitch.

Step 3: Make the spike stitch

Now that the bag is ready, it’s time to start making the spike stitch. This stitch is made with a combination of high and low stitches that give an embossed effect to the piece.

Start by making a regular double crochet. Then make a low point in the same base point as the previous high point. Then make another double crochet in the same base stitch as the previous single crochet. This is a full spike stitch.

Repeat this sequence of stitches all around the bag. Remember to make a double crochet, a low stitch and a double crochet in the same base stitch to form the spike.

Step 4: Make the bag handles

To make the bag handles, you can choose between two options: crochet the handles or buy ready-made handles and just attach them to the bag. If you choose to make handles, make a chain with the amount of stitches you want for the handle. Then crochet into each chain base stitch until the loop is the desired width.
